Retirement Confidence: Why Only 50% of Australians Feel Secure
A new national barometer on how Australians feel about their financial preparedness for retirement paints a sobering picture. According to AMP’s inaugural Retirement Confidence Pulse , only half of Australians feel financially confident about life after work with the headline confidence score sitting at 50 out of 100. The research, commissioned by AMP and conducted by Dynata in July 2025, surveyed 2,000 Australians across ages, incomes, employment types and family situations
